PROBLEM TO BE SOLVED: To provide a highly productive manufacturing method of an aromatic copolyester having 6,6'-(alkylenedioxy)di-2-naphthoic acid copolymerized. SOLUTION: The manufacturing method of the aromatic copolyester comprises a first reaction for causing 6,6'-(alkylenedioxy)di-2-naphthoic acid to react with an alkylene glycol to obtain a precursor A, a second reaction for causing a specific aromatic dicarboxylic acid to react with an alkylene glycol to obtain a precursor B, and a third reaction for subjecting the precursor A and the precursor B to a polycondensation reaction, where the ratio of the 6,6'-(alkylenedioxy)di-2-naphthoic acid component in all the acid components is at least 5 mol% and less than 80 mol%; the first reaction is carried out in the presence of a titanium compound in an amount of 10-150 millimole in terms of the titanium element based on the molar number of all the acid components under a pressurization of 0.05-0.5 MPa; and the third reaction is carried out in the presence of a phosphorus compound in an amount of 0.5-2 molar times, in terms of the phosphorus element, the amount of the titanium element of the titanium compounds contained.
